Two-layer Near-lossless HDR Coding with Backward Compatibility to JPEG

Hiroyuki Kobayashi,
Osamu Watanabe,
Hitoshi Kiya

Abstract: We propose an efficient two-layer near-lossless coding method using an extended histogram packing technique with backward compatibility to the legacy JPEG standard. The JPEG XT, which is the international standard to compress HDR images, adopts a two-layer coding method for backward compatibility to the legacy JPEG standard. However, there are two problems with this two-layer coding method.
